RM3567   Variscite
AlPO₄ · 2H₂O
  -  8. Phosphates, arsenates and vanadates

These specimens from the Turó de Montcada quarry are characterized by a breccia-like appearance formed by ampelitic slate cemented with variscite, thanks to the hydrothermal fluids that circulated between them. It shows a polished section that can allow us to observe different colour tones, between green and white. This led us to consider the possibility of an alteration of the variscite that had converted it into crandallite, but X-ray diffraction studies determined that it was dehydrated variscite with minor strengite. RM3570   Chalcocite
Cu₂S
  -  2. Sulfides and sulfosalts

A group of brilliant pseudohexagonal chalcocite crystals, one of which stands out for its size and definition. These specimens, considered among the finest in the world, come from the M'Passa mining area in the Republic of the Congo, near the border with the Democratic Republic of the Congo. Many of the mining operations closed in the 1980s, but new workings have yielded exceptional specimens like this one.

RM3490   Leightonite
K₂Ca₂Cu(SO₄)₄ · 2H₂O
  -  7. Sulfates, chromates, molybdates and wolframates

Leightonite is a rare copper sulfate with calcium and potassium, K₂Ca₂Cu(SO₄)₄·2H₂O, formed in arid climates, as is the case with this specimen from the type locality of Chuquicamata mine in Chile. This specimen shows various greenish areas of this mineral. The specimen was collected by mineral dealer G. Farber in 1988, and later acquired from David Shannon by Catalan collector E. Nicolau.

RM3514   Kusachiite, cahnite, bismite, Chiyokoite
CuBi₂O₄
  -  4. Oxides and hydroxides

Kusachiite is an extremely rare binary copper(II) and bismuth(III) oxide with a chemical formula CuBi₂O₄. This sample belongs from the Type Locality: the well-known Fuka mine in Japan.
This sample is rich in radial aggregates of kusachiite crystals, with a deep brown to black colour and contasting on the matrix. They are accompanied by calcite, quartz and other species like cahnite (SEM), bismite and chiyokoite (A. Petrov confirmed). We have carried out some SEM-EDS analysis and Raman. With these spectroscopical techniques we have confirmed the presence of the species. We will send all analytical reports to the buyer.

RM3517   Fehrite and devilline
MgCu₄(SO₄)₂(OH)₆ · 6H₂O
  -  7. Sulfates, chromates, molybdates and wolframates

Fehrite is a new species found in Almeria (Spain). Years ago (2012) we identified this species in the Les Ferreres mine (Camprodon) but unfortunatelly we didn't have enough sample to finish detrmination and structural studies. Recently we found some more samples and the characterization was carried out based on the results obtained from the application of various analytical techniques: SEM-EDS, Raman and X-ray diffraction. Les Ferreres mine is the second locality worldwide for the species. We will send all reports to the buyer. In this Catalan mine, fehrite appears as elongated elongated tabular to fibrous crystals, with a delicate bluish-green tone, and fibrous terminations. Usually, it is accompanied by devilline (blue) and brochantite (green). It is the magnesium analogue of ktenasite.
